/*----------------------------------------------------------------------
|   includes
+---------------------------------------------------------------------*/
#include <unistd.h>
#include <fcntl.h>

#include "Ap4Utils.h"

/*----------------------------------------------------------------------
|   AP4_System_GenerateRandomBytes
+---------------------------------------------------------------------*/
AP4_Result
AP4_System_GenerateRandomBytes(AP4_UI08* buffer, AP4_Size buffer_size)
{
    AP4_SetMemory(buffer, 0, buffer_size);
    int random = open("/dev/urandom", O_RDONLY);
    if (random < 0) {
        return AP4_FAILURE;
    }
    AP4_Result result = AP4_SUCCESS;
    while (buffer_size) {
        int nb_read = (int)read(random, buffer, buffer_size);
        if (nb_read <= 0) {
            result = AP4_ERROR_READ_FAILED;
            goto end;
        }
        if ((AP4_Size)nb_read > buffer_size) {
            result = AP4_ERROR_INTERNAL;
            goto end;
        }
        buffer_size -= nb_read;
        buffer += nb_read;
    }
    
end:
    close(random);
    return result;
}
